886-912 CE
Obv.: To l., figure of Leo VI, with short beard; to r., shorter figure of Alexander, beardless. Both seated facing on double throne, wearing modified loros and crown with cross. Between them, they hold labarum with r., Alexander holds akakia in l. Rev.: Inscription.
6.72 g
